9aa953ecb4
[Keyboard] add rart75 ( #9649 )
...
* Create config.h
* Create info.json
* Create rart75.c
* Create rart75.h
* Create readme.md
* Create rules.mk
* Create keymap.c
* Create keymap.c
* Update keymap.c
* Update info.json
* Update info.json
* Update info.json
* Update readme.md
* Update config.h
* Update rules.mk
* Update readme.md
* Update readme.md
2020-07-17 16:39:55 +01:00
9fddb1b5fa
VIA Support: Skog Lite ( #9686 )
...
* via support for the skog lite
* some code cleanup before submission
* Update keyboards/percent/skog_lite/keymaps/via/config.h
Co-authored-by: Joel Challis <git@zvecr.com >
* Update keyboards/percent/skog_lite/keymaps/via/keymap.c
Co-authored-by: Ryan <fauxpark@gmail.com >
Co-authored-by: Joel Challis <git@zvecr.com >
Co-authored-by: Ryan <fauxpark@gmail.com >
2020-07-17 15:41:30 +01:00
07a817d3e5
[keymap] Add VIA support for Hub16 ( #9638 )
...
* fix encoder switch not staying depressed
* add via support
* change default keymap
* change VID-PID
* remove LTO
* fix hold bug keeping debouncing
2020-07-17 13:35:44 +01:00
56beaf7d3f
Update MAJA info.json ( #9674 )
...
* Update info.json
* Update keyboards/kbdfans/maja/info.json
Co-authored-by: James Young <18669334+noroadsleft@users.noreply.github.com >
* Update keyboards/kbdfans/maja/info.json
Co-authored-by: James Young <18669334+noroadsleft@users.noreply.github.com >
Co-authored-by: James Young <18669334+noroadsleft@users.noreply.github.com >
2020-07-17 13:26:50 +01:00
3f11f41ec7
Keymap addition and updates (Prime_e, ProjectKB PCB, WT60-D) ( #9701 )
...
* update keymap
* update ilpse template as well
* fix some key items
* move quote the first layer
* figure out brackets
* update ilpse keymap
* update arrow keys on alice
* change layers
* update layers again
* switch to vim keys
* add mouse keys
Co-authored-by: Khader Syed <khader.syed@aicure.com >
2020-07-17 13:16:09 +01:00
4e02253aaf
[Keyboard] Add PocketType ( #9728 )
...
* Add PocketType
* Add info.json, changes readmes and other stuff
* More changes
Co-authored-by: Maarten Dekkers <maartenn2001@gmail.com >
2020-07-17 12:53:37 +01:00
2773082d9d
add default Rebound lighting settings ( #9740 )
...
* cleaning up
* deleting to undelete
* add rebound lighting settings
2020-07-17 06:20:02 +10:00
19b70b2737
MSYS2: Switch to bootloadHID package and bring back avrdude package ( #9736 )
...
* MSYS2: Switch to bootloadHID package and bring back avrdude package
* Update Zadig docs as well
2020-07-16 18:01:34 +01:00
61b64bb82a
Redefine IS_LAYER_ON/OFF() as aliases for existing layer functions ( #6352 )
...
* Add IS_LAYER_ON_STATE()/IS_LAYER_OFF_STATE() macros
* Add docs for IS_LAYER_ON/OFF(_STATE) macros
* Remove IS_LAYER_ON/OFF_STATE redefinition in userspace
* Run clang-format on quantum/quantum.h
* Redefine IS_LAYER_ON/OFF(_STATE) as aliases of existing layer functions
Also update relevant doc entries.
Needs testing to check if this breaks existing IS_LAYER_ON/OFF usage in certain
edge cases (namely calling the macros with 0).
* Reformat layer check function docs
2020-07-16 22:27:55 +10:00
f11437aef3
Allow for user song list ( #9281 )
2020-07-16 16:45:50 +10:00
fc13315300
Fixed CA_DOTA key code ( #9722 )
2020-07-16 15:50:51 +10:00
72d3270547
Remove DESCRIPTION
( #9732 )
2020-07-16 15:49:18 +10:00
92d0a71af7
OLED driver function to set pixels ( #9713 )
...
* Add a function to set individual pixels
* Add documentation for oled_write_pixel
* use smaller data type for oled_write_pixel
* Fix boundary check edge case
* Update oled_write_pixel doc
Co-authored-by: Ryan <fauxpark@gmail.com >
Co-authored-by: Ryan <fauxpark@gmail.com >
2020-07-16 15:48:04 +10:00
08b405e1e9
planck/rev6: Enable WS2812 LED matrix with pwm drivers ( #9735 )
...
* planck/rev6: Enable WS2812 LED matrix with pwm drivers
* Comments and cleanup.
* GPL2+ Licensing
Co-authored-by: Nick Brassel <nick@tzarc.org >
2020-07-16 15:15:04 +10:00
13eda1b1a2
planck/rev6: Enable WS2812 LED matrix with pwm drivers
2020-07-16 01:07:44 -04:00
e8d577c081
Update new keyboard templates ( #9636 )
...
* Update new keyboard templates
* Switch on Bootmagic Lite by default
* Remove MIDI_ENABLE and FAUXCLICKY_ENABLE
2020-07-15 18:52:02 +10:00
ceb3ef955e
[Keyboard] Update preonic/Kjwon15 layout ( #9718 )
2020-07-15 18:49:28 +10:00
bc2ebef876
Update KBDFANS/MAJA default keymap ( #9727 )
...
* Update keymap.c
* Update keymap.c
2020-07-14 17:06:16 +01:00
7bdfbde35d
[Keymap] Added Bépo layout to Kyria ( #9272 )
...
* Added Ergo 42
* Added bépo layout to the Kyria keyboard
* Fixed comment layout, fixed bad quotes
* Fixed outdated keys
2020-07-14 00:42:29 -07:00
584d38b5f5
Fix RGB Matrix using RGBW WS2812 LEDs ( #9705 )
...
This should be a pointer, as that is what the function expects.
2020-07-13 23:28:42 +01:00
9307762d76
RARTPAD : add support via ( #9702 )
...
* Create rules.mk
* Create keymap.c
* Update keymap.c
* Update keymap.c
* Update keymap.c
* Update keymap.c
* Update keymap.c
2020-07-13 23:25:28 +01:00
1b96038115
[Docs] Japanese translation of docs/coding_conventions_python.md ( #9517 )
...
* add coding_conventions_python.md translation
* update based on comment
* update based on comment
2020-07-12 11:43:43 +09:00
78f0b5fb02
[Keyboard] Add g60ble ( #8952 )
...
* add g60ble
Signed-off-by: Joshua Rubin <mejawa.dev>
* fixes from review
Signed-off-by: Joshua Rubin <mejawa.dev>
* bioi/g60ble better comments in rules.mk
* bioi/g60ble better comments in rules.mk part 2
* Update keyboards/bioi/g60ble/readme.md
* Update keyboards/bioi/g60ble/rules.mk
* Update keyboards/bioi/g60ble/rules.mk
2020-07-11 11:50:57 -07:00
64603ab647
fix typo ( #9695 )
2020-07-11 23:06:33 +10:00
ca946f6116
Initial support for TKC Alice ( #9640 )
...
Co-authored-by: Ryan <fauxpark@gmail.com >
Co-authored-by: Erovia <Erovia@users.noreply.github.com >
2020-07-11 12:28:53 +01:00
63fe92017c
[keyboard] added swiftrax/cowfish ( #9621 )
...
Co-authored-by: Joel Challis <git@zvecr.com >
Co-authored-by: Swiftrax <swiftrax@gmail.com >
2020-07-11 12:28:22 +01:00
817de51c12
Add config for Atreus based on Adafruit Feather BLE ( #9140 )
...
Co-authored-by: Joel Challis <git@zvecr.com >
Co-authored-by: Ryan <fauxpark@gmail.com >
Co-authored-by: Drashna Jaelre <drashna@live.com >
Co-authored-by: Erovia <Erovia@users.noreply.github.com >
2020-07-11 21:09:40 +10:00
6609197cde
[keyboard] Add rartpad ( #9614 )
2020-07-11 11:54:22 +01:00
421621fbf1
format code according to conventions [skip ci]
2020-07-10 22:02:03 +00:00
21610d245a
[Keymap] plattfot - Update and fix issue with DBL_TAP ( #9666 )
...
- Fix typo in the default layout.
- Move esc and del to the navi layer.
- Fix issue with oneshot layers and double tap aka DBL_TAP.
- Add caps lock to the raise layer.
Was relying on a broken behavior for the double tap to work with
oneshot keys, i.e. the oneshot layer not being cleared after a key
press in `process_record_user`, which allowed me to first press an
oneshot key, then double tap and then a key. With the behavior fixed,
this no longer works. As the oneshot layer will be cleared when double
tap is pressed.
To make double tap useful again. I changed that any of the layer keys
does not clear the double tap. Which allows me for example to first
press double tap, then an oneshot key and then a key. So now I'm able
to type my double symbols again.
2020-07-10 23:00:04 +01:00
bdfb1bc2b5
Added VIA compatible rules for Duck Octagon V2 PCB ( #9676 )
...
* Added keymap and rules to allow VIA compatibility
* Update keymap.c
* Update rules.mk
* Update keyboards/duck/octagon/keymaps/via/keymap.c
Co-authored-by: Joel Challis <git@zvecr.com >
* Update keymap.c
* Update keyboards/duck/octagon/keymaps/via/keymap.c
Co-authored-by: Ryan <fauxpark@gmail.com >
* Update keyboards/duck/octagon/keymaps/via/keymap.c
Co-authored-by: Ryan <fauxpark@gmail.com >
* Update keyboards/duck/octagon/keymaps/via/keymap.c
Co-authored-by: Ryan <fauxpark@gmail.com >
* Update keyboards/duck/octagon/keymaps/via/keymap.c
Co-authored-by: Ryan <fauxpark@gmail.com >
Co-authored-by: Joel Challis <git@zvecr.com >
Co-authored-by: Ryan <fauxpark@gmail.com >
2020-07-10 22:59:45 +01:00
76b21a4b90
Fix missing column for Herringbone ( #9679 )
...
* Add the missing column to the config
* Fix key layout error in info.json
2020-07-10 22:58:41 +01:00
027570a21b
Rework bcat Crkbd and Lily58 modifier keys ( #9692 )
...
* Re-enable mouse keys to fix Chrome OS media keys
I'm not sure if there's a bug in Chrome OS, QMK, or both, but
EXTRAKEY_ENABLE isn't sufficient for media keys to work on Chrome OS.
Instead, MOUSEKEY_ENABLE is also required.
* Remove unnecessary SPLIT_USB_DETECT for Lily58
I've since swapped my Lily58 back to Elite-C v2 controllers with working
VBUS detection.
* Move Crkbd Esc and Ctrl keys; add some shortcuts
* Move MC_ALTT to userspace for cross-board support
* Sync Lily58 keymap with Crkbd
* Fix typos
2020-07-10 22:57:49 +01:00
bd72a577a2
Update Jian readme.md ( #9685 )
2020-07-10 22:56:52 +01:00
aec4125989
Refactor ARM backlight ( #7959 )
2020-07-10 09:12:40 +01:00
c272b2422b
[Keyboard] Fix inconsistent MATRIX_COLS: 4pplet/steezy60 ( #9678 )
2020-07-10 11:44:03 +10:00
c50009d5d4
[keymap] curly quotes ( #9662 )
...
Co-authored-by: Erovia <Erovia@users.noreply.github.com >
2020-07-10 11:31:18 +10:00
823165b9b7
split_3x6_3 layout support ( #9625 )
2020-07-09 22:19:16 +01:00
9947f1051d
Update Nomu30 keyboard ( #9599 )
...
Co-authored-by: Joel Challis <git@zvecr.com >
Co-authored-by: Ryan <fauxpark@gmail.com >
Co-authored-by: Erovia <Erovia@users.noreply.github.com >
2020-07-09 20:21:22 +01:00
c5e255a417
Create ajp10304 userspace and ortho_4x12 layout. ( #9304 )
2020-07-09 20:18:51 +01:00
bae3e03e5f
[Docs] Japanese translation of docs/coding_conventions_c.md ( #9516 )
...
* add coding_conventions_c.md translation
* update based on comment
* update based on comment
* update based on comment
2020-07-09 21:13:32 +09:00
facca23315
Add pcoves's userspace ( #9354 )
...
Co-authored-by: Ryan <fauxpark@gmail.com >
Co-authored-by: Pablo COVES <pablo.coves@anatoscope.com >
2020-07-08 21:57:11 +01:00
071e0c2029
Created abishalom keymap ( #9669 )
...
Co-authored-by: Ryan <fauxpark@gmail.com >
2020-07-08 21:53:29 +01:00
2b55c419ea
shell.nix improvements, and fix problems on Darwin ( #9551 )
2020-07-08 21:50:01 +01:00
83e1b9ab6e
Added VIA support to nightmare ( #9672 )
...
Co-authored-by: Ryan <fauxpark@gmail.com >
2020-07-08 21:47:35 +01:00
ca598c3df6
Changed US_RBRC to KC_RBRC instead of KC_LBRC ( #9664 )
2020-07-08 21:45:43 +01:00
4588c979bd
Reduce peak LED brightness for AoS TKL ( #9667 )
2020-07-08 21:43:23 +01:00
60ee8bddfc
Fix }] key in matrix for GHS.RAR ( #9671 )
2020-07-08 20:03:02 +01:00
5f9fb01020
[Keymap Extra] Add French AZERTY (AFNOR - NF Z71-300) ( #9644 )
...
Co-authored-by: Ryan <fauxpark@gmail.com >
2020-07-08 19:55:02 +01:00
c4960b7579
Add VIA Functionality for Keyhive Maypad ( #9654 )
...
Co-authored-by: Ryan <fauxpark@gmail.com >
2020-07-08 17:20:24 +01:00